Unleashing Potential: The Rise of a Future Boxing Legend

Last night’s electrifying showdown in New York marked a pivotal moment not just for Hamzah Sheeraz, but for the landscape of boxing itself. With an astonishing performance, Sheeraz stepped onto the international stage and announced his arrival with sheer dominance. His victory over Edgar Berlanga was more than just a win; it was a declaration of intent. The impressive knockout in the fifth round, after nearly finishing Berlanga in the preceding one, showcased a fighter who possesses both strategic intelligence and raw power. This fight was an exhibition of skill, resilience, and mental fortitude that could catapult Sheeraz into the upper echelons of the sport.

Payback and Redemption: Sending a Message

What made this victory particularly compelling was the intense rivalry and the hype surrounding Berlanga’s charismatic persona. Berlanga’s overconfidence and trash-talking reputation had built a narrative that made the clash even more anticipated. When Sheeraz delivered two devastating knockdowns in the fourth, it was a statement — no one disrespects or underestimates him and gets away unscathed. The punishment Berlanga endured was a masterclass in calculated aggression, culminating in the knockout that left no doubt about Sheeraz’s capacity. This fight, in many ways, served as a reckoning, restoring credibility to Sheeraz and exposing flaws in Berlanga’s resilience and mental toughness.

The Making of a Champion

This victory is more than just a moment of triumph; it’s a glimpse into what the future could hold. Sheeraz’s performance drew comparisons to some of boxing’s greats, notably Thomas Hearns, for his explosive power and almost surgical precision. His ability to adapt and deliver under pressure signals a fighter who is ready for the big leagues. Notably, this was also his debut at super-middleweight, heightening the significance of his seamless transition between weights. His resilience, combined with a strategic mindset, suggests he is poised for a serious title run.

Looking Ahead: The Canelo Factor and the Road to Glory

The broader implications of Sheeraz’s victory reach into the current heavyweight and middleweight divisions, especially as Canelo Alvarez prepares for his upcoming challenge against Terence Crawford. Should Canelo capture this victory, the boxing universe could see Sheeraz vying for a shot at unification at 168 pounds. With his impressive skill set and growing confidence, he’s a fighter many believe could dethrone even the most established champions. If a shot at Canelo were to materialize, especially in the UK, it would be a historic moment — one that could cement Sheeraz’s status as a future legend.
